#4782b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4782bb is composed of 27.8% red, 51%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 30.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 209.5 degrees, a saturation of 46% and a lightness of 50.6%. #4782bb color hex could be obtained by blending #8effff with #000577. Closest websafe color is: #3399cc.

#4782b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4782bb has RGB values of R:71, G:130,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0.3,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 4686523.

Shades and Tints of #4782b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3f7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4782bb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77818b is the less saturated color, while #0383ff is the most saturated one.
